Research FAQ

What signs indicate aminoacides peptides et proteines gelules has degraded in a blend?

Signs of aminoacides peptides et proteines gelules degradation include loss of HPLC peak area, altered pH, precipitation or cloudiness, color change, and reduced bioactivity in cell-based assays compared to reference samples.
